首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Xamarin -本地无密码身份验证

Xamarin是一种跨平台移动应用开发框架,它允许开发人员使用C#语言和.NET平台来构建iOS、Android和Windows等多个平台的原生移动应用程序。本地无密码身份验证是指用户可以通过指纹识别、面部识别或其他生物特征来进行身份验证,而无需输入密码。

Xamarin提供了一套丰富的API和工具,使开发人员能够使用共享的代码库来构建跨平台的移动应用。它使用C#语言和.NET平台,开发人员可以利用.NET的强大功能和生态系统来构建高性能、可靠且易于维护的移动应用程序。

本地无密码身份验证是一种方便且安全的身份验证方式。它可以提高用户体验,减少用户输入密码的繁琐过程,并且可以更好地保护用户的个人信息安全。通过使用生物特征识别技术,如指纹识别或面部识别,用户可以快速而安全地登录应用程序或进行敏感操作。

Xamarin可以与腾讯云的一些产品和服务结合使用,以提供更完整的解决方案。例如,开发人员可以使用腾讯云的人脸识别服务来实现面部识别功能,或者使用腾讯云的指纹识别服务来实现指纹识别功能。此外,腾讯云还提供了丰富的移动应用开发相关的产品和服务,如移动推送服务、移动分析服务等,开发人员可以根据具体需求选择适合的产品和服务。

腾讯云人脸识别服务:https://cloud.tencent.com/product/fr

腾讯云指纹识别服务:https://cloud.tencent.com/product/fingerprints

腾讯云移动推送服务:https://cloud.tencent.com/product/umeng_push

腾讯云移动分析服务:https://cloud.tencent.com/product/mobile_analytics

总之,Xamarin是一种跨平台移动应用开发框架,本地无密码身份验证是一种方便且安全的身份验证方式。腾讯云提供了一系列与移动应用开发相关的产品和服务,可以与Xamarin结合使用,为开发人员提供更完整的解决方案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

IT知识百科:什么是密码身份验证

传统的身份验证方法通常依赖于用户名和密码的组合,但随着技术的发展和安全需求的提高,密码身份验证逐渐成为一种趋势。密码身份验证通过采用更安全和便捷的方式,消除了传统密码所存在的一些弱点和风险。...本文将详细介绍密码身份验证的原理、常见技术和优势。图片密码身份验证的原理密码身份验证的原理是基于使用替代密码身份验证方法,通过使用不同的身份验证因素来确认用户的身份。...常见的密码身份验证技术密码身份验证有许多不同的技术和方法。以下是一些常见的密码身份验证技术:图片1....用户只需要记住一个主密码密码管理器将自动为用户生成和保存复杂的随机密码,并在需要时自动填充。密码身份验证的优势密码身份验证相比传统的基于密码身份验证方法具有许多优势,包括:1....减少密码管理的负担密码身份验证减少了用户需要管理和维护的密码数量,通过使用生物特征或硬件密钥等因素,用户可以更轻松地管理和保护身份验证信息。4.

46741

如何在 RHEL 9 上配置 SSH 密码身份验证

SSH实现了两种认证方式;基于密码身份验证和公钥身份验证。后者更受欢迎,因为它使用保护系统免受暴力攻击的公钥认证提供了更好的安全性。...RHEL 9的一个实例(此云是本地或云 VPS)。...接下来,系统将提示您提供密码,这基本上是您在与远程RHEL 9系统建立连接时需要提供的密码。它在 SSH 密钥提供的加密之上提供了一层额外的保护。...但是,如果您的计划是通过SSH保护自动执行流程或配置密码身份验证,则建议将此留空,因此,我们将再次按 ENTER 将其留空。下面是命令运行时的输出。...然后提供远程用户的密码并按 ENTER。图片公钥将被复制到远程用户主目录的~/.ssh目录中的authorized_keys文件中。复制密钥后,您现在可以使用公钥身份验证登录到远程RHEL 9实例。

1.6K00

GitHub 废除基于密码的 Git 身份验证

如果用户目前正在使用密码通过 GitHub.com 对 Git 操作进行身份验证,则将很快收到一封电子邮件,敦促用户更新身份验证方法或第三方客户端。”...同时官方也给出了更换身份验证方式的时间安排: 2020 年 7 月 30 日——如果用户现在使用密码通过 API进行身份验证,可能会收到一封电子邮件,敦促用户更新身份验证方法或第三方客户端。...尽管这些安全验证方式有了一些改进,但是由于历史原因,未启用双重身份验证的客户仍能够使用其 GitHub 用户名和密码继续对 Git 和 API 操作进行身份验证,导致这部分用户账户安全受到威胁。...使用用户的密码直接访问 GitHub.com 上的 Git 存储库的任何应用程序/服务。 不受更改的影响: 如果用户的帐户启用了双重身份验证,需要使用基于令牌或基于 SSH 的身份验证。...可以启用双重身份验证,如果用户想确保自己帐户不允许基于密码身份验证,可以立即启用双重身份验证。这将要求用户通过 Git 和第三方集成对所有经过身份验证的操作使用个人访问令牌。

1.7K20

Xamarin.Forms 选取文件 让用户选择本地文件

Xamarin 中,使用文件存储或打开某个特定文件都是很常用的做法,而在跨平台中,每个平台都有自己的 IO 的坑。...如何在 Xamarin.Froms 里面让用户可以选择打开哪个本文文件,需要照顾多个不同的平台的文件访问方式 在 Xamarin.Forms 右击管理 NuGet 程序包,搜寻 Xamarin.Plugin.FilePicker...进行安装,或在 csproj 上添加下面代码 如果不是让用户选取文件内容,那么在 Xamarin.Essentials 这个提供了 Xamarin 原生 API 交互的库就完全足够使用了 在界面上添加一个按钮,用来让用户选取文件内容...现在 CrossFilePicker 的 Open 和 Save 方法都过时了,请使用 Xamarin.Essentials.FileSystem 代替,或者用 Xamarin.Essentials.ShareFile

1.9K20

网站的密码登录

所以,很早以前,人们就开始设想"密码登录"(password-less login)。这对用户和网站,都将是极大的减负。 本文先回顾"密码登录"的几种常见做法,然后探讨一种最简单的实现。...一、OpenID OpenID是最早提出的一种密码登录。 它的设想是这样的:互联网上每一个网址(URL),都指向一个独一二的网页,这说明网址具有唯一性。因此,可以用网址来标识用户。...然后,向该网址进行求证,如果得到证实,就允许用户登录,从而实现"密码登录"。 OpenID有两个很大的缺点:一是需要服务器端支持,二是使用网址表示身份,违背直觉,普通用户难以理解。...三、Persona 去年,Mozilla提出了Persona方案,号称是密码登录的终极解决方案。 它与OpenID异曲同工。后者用网址标识用户,它用Email标识用户。...五、Email一次性登录 上面四种登录方法,是目前主流的"密码登录"。下面,我想介绍一种最简单的实现,它是美国程序员Ben Brown在今年7月份提出来的。 他的做法很简单。

3K60

mysql离线本地解析密码

所以拿到用户信息就相当于工作完成了一大半,没有必要所有都继续往内网渗透,这时候就相当于只要拿到数据库内的数据,这次渗透就十分成功 而这篇文章就是介绍如何在已经拿到一台有数据库的机器,但是不知道他数据库密码的情况下...,通过离线本地解析,获取机器的数据库密码 正文 因为物理机上安装得有phpstudy,所以将物理机作为被攻击机,虚拟机作为攻击机 即:攻击机 win2008r2 (虚拟机)   被攻击机 win10 (...本机) 攻击机安装MySQL Server 5.0,有些5.0.x版本只支持32位系统,找支持x64或者64-bit的zip安装即可 安装程序就随便放几张图吧,跟着默认设置走就行,密码设置的地方记住即可...这里解释一下这条命令:登录的时候不启动grant-tables这个表,这个地方是授权表,相当于mysql每次登陆的时候都会跟这个授权表比对之后才能够登陆成功,skip这个表达到绕过的效果 多提一句,如果mysql的密码忘记了也可以用这个命令直接进...mysql,但是可能会遇到一些报错 进入cmd,输入如下语句查看: select user,password,host from mysql.user; 成功拿到密码hash 到本机上看下密码hash

1.1K10

雅虎日本的密码认证

这些问题大多与使用密码进行认证有关。 随着最近认证技术的进步,雅虎日本已决定从基于密码的认证转向密码认证。 为什么是密码?...雅虎日本的密码举措 雅虎日本正在采取一系列措施来促进密码认证,这些措施大致可分为三类。 提供替代密码的认证方式。 停用密码密码账户注册。 前两项举措针对现有用户,而无密码注册则针对新用户。...我们认为,随着密码认证的普及,解决这些问题将变得更加重要。 推广密码认证 雅虎日本自2015年以来一直致力于这些密码举措。...提供密码账户的最大困难不是增加认证方法,而是普及认证器的使用。如果使用密码服务的体验对用户不友好,过渡就不容易。...然而,许多用户仍在使用密码,所以我们将继续鼓励更多的用户转向密码认证方式。我们还将继续改进我们的产品,以优化密码认证方法的用户体验。

1.2K41

实现SSH密码自动登录

在使用ssh登陆服务器的时候很蛋疼的事是每次登陆的时候都要输入服务器密码,而且为了安全性,密码一般都不短,大概都得十几位的样子,一不小心输错了还得重来,十分麻烦。...所以实现SSH的自动登陆是一件非常方便的事情,避免了恶心蛋疼而且无聊重复的输密码环节。 当然,这种所谓的密码登陆认证实际上是一种通过公钥加密方法来进行自动化认证的技术。...接下来你可以另外设置一个密码,这个密码相当于一个独立的连接服务器的密码,而不是服务器用户的密码。你就是相当于用这个密码来替代服务器的用户密码(这个密码的长度要大于四)。...当然如果怕麻烦可以直接回车回车,表示不用这个密码。...最后本地的id_rsa.pub文件删除即可。 关闭密码登录 做到这里,就已经完成了免密码的登陆了。不过,既然已经不用输密码登陆了,那我们就不必留下用密码登陆的这个途径了。

1.3K20

ssh密码登录失败分析

alias 登录服务器,感觉挺方便的.例如: alias 184='ssh -lroot xxx.xxx.xxx.184' 输入 184 就可以登录到 IP 以184结尾的服务器上了.可是后来有些服务器修改了密码...,不再使用默认密码了,随着这种情况越来越多,想记住密码也越来越难....想不用自己记住密码,选择有两个:一种是使用 expect 做登录时自动填写密码;另一种是使用 ssh 的公钥,免密码登录.看起来 ssh 至少不需要写代码,我又懒得要死,所以就选了免密码登录. ssh免密码登录的设置...接下来将 ~/.ssh/id_rsa.pub 中的内容复制进 ~/.ssh/authorized_keys 里面就可以了. # 184 vod_dev:~ # 按照这个方法我很快的搞定了大部分的服务器免密码登录...,更重要的是服务器的 sshd 在收到免密码登录请求时,是否报错?

4.8K40
领券